Mastering Tank Battle Damage: Techniques For Realistic Miniature Painting

how to paint battle damage on tanks

Painting battle damage on tanks is a creative and detailed process that brings realism and character to scale models or miniatures. It involves simulating the wear and tear of combat, such as scratches, rust, bullet holes, and chipped paint, to tell a story of a tank’s battlefield history. Techniques include layering paints, using weathering powders, applying washes, and strategically chipping away at the base coat to reveal underlying colors. Attention to detail, such as focusing on areas prone to damage like edges, tracks, and turrets, is key to achieving an authentic look. Whether for wargaming, dioramas, or display pieces, mastering battle damage techniques enhances the visual impact and narrative depth of tank models.

Surface Preparation: Clean, prime, and base coat the tank model for optimal paint adhesion

Before applying any paint, the surface of your tank model must be free of contaminants that could compromise adhesion. Dust, grease, and mold release agents from the manufacturing process are common culprits. Start by washing the model with warm water and a mild detergent, using an old toothbrush to scrub into crevices and panel lines. Rinse thoroughly and dry with a lint-free cloth. For stubborn residues, a brief soak in isopropyl alcohol (70% concentration) followed by a water rinse can be effective. Avoid harsh chemicals like acetone, which can warp plastic or soften resin details.

Priming is not just a preliminary step—it’s the foundation of your paintwork’s durability. Choose a primer formulated for plastic or resin, depending on your model’s material. Spray primers offer a smoother finish but require ventilation and thin coats to avoid drips. Brush-on primers are more forgiving but may leave brush strokes if applied too thickly. Aim for a uniform, matte finish; gray or white primers are ideal as they provide a neutral base for color accuracy. Allow the primer to cure fully (typically 24 hours) before handling, as rushed drying can lead to flaking.

The base coat serves as both a color foundation and a protective layer for the primer. Select a paint type (acrylic, enamel, or lacquer) consistent with your primer to avoid chemical incompatibility. Thin the paint to a milk-like consistency (2:1 paint-to-thinner ratio for airbrushing) to ensure smooth application. Apply 2–3 thin coats, allowing each to dry completely before adding the next. Dark base colors (e.g., olive drab or panzer gray) are ideal for battle damage effects, as they contrast well with chipped paint layers and rust effects applied later.

Even minor surface imperfections become glaring once paint is applied. Inspect the primed model under a bright light to identify scratches, seams, or molding flaws. Fill gaps with putty (e.g., Tamiya or Vallejo) and sand smooth with 400–600 grit paper. For recessed panel lines, avoid over-sanding, as this can dull detail. If using decals, apply them after the base coat but before weathering to ensure they integrate seamlessly. Proper surface preparation is time-consuming but non-negotiable—it’s the difference between a professional finish and paint that chips off at the slightest touch.

Chipping Techniques: Use sponges, brushes, or masking fluid to create realistic paint chips

Creating realistic paint chips is a cornerstone of modeling battle-worn tanks, and the choice of tools—sponges, brushes, or masking fluid—dictates the outcome. Sponges, for instance, offer a natural, random chipping effect ideal for large, weathered areas. Dip a dampened sponge into a lighter paint color, then dab it onto the tank’s surface, focusing on edges and high-wear zones like turrets and tracks. The key is to vary pressure and angle to avoid uniformity, mimicking the unpredictability of real damage.

Brushes provide precision where sponges fall short. A fine-tipped brush loaded with a contrasting color can simulate small, deliberate chips along edges or around rivets. For a more controlled effect, load the brush lightly and drag it across the surface, allowing the underlying base coat to peek through. This method is particularly effective for highlighting details like hatches or tool mounts, where wear would naturally occur.

Masking fluid, often overlooked, is a game-changer for intricate chipping patterns. Apply the fluid in thin lines or dots over the base coat, let it dry, then paint the top layer. Once cured, rub off the masking fluid to reveal pristine chips beneath. This technique is ideal for creating sharp, defined edges, such as those found on modular armor panels or where metal plates meet. However, caution is advised: masking fluid can be unforgiving, so practice on scrap material before committing to your model.

Comparing these methods reveals their strengths and limitations. Sponges excel in speed and coverage but lack detail, while brushes demand patience and a steady hand. Masking fluid offers unparalleled precision but requires planning and experimentation. Combining these techniques—using sponges for broad wear, brushes for fine details, and masking fluid for accents—yields the most convincing results.

In practice, start with a light hand; it’s easier to add more chips than to correct overdone ones. Test each technique on a separate panel to refine your approach before applying it to the tank. Rust Effects: Apply rust washes, pigments, or dry brushing to simulate corrosion

Rust is the silent storyteller of battle-worn tanks, a testament to time, neglect, and the harsh realities of war. To replicate this effect, start with a rust wash—a thin, translucent layer of reddish-brown paint mixed with a suitable thinner. Apply it sparingly in areas where moisture would naturally accumulate: along weld seams, around hatches, and beneath turrets. Let the wash pool subtly, mimicking the way real rust forms in crevices. Avoid over-saturation; the goal is to suggest corrosion, not drown the model in it.

Pigments offer a more tactile approach to rust effects. Choose fine, earthy tones like burnt sienna or rust red, and apply them dry with a stiff brush. Focus on edges and raised surfaces where metal would wear thin. Layer pigments gradually, building up intensity in select spots to create depth. For a weathered look, lightly mist the area with a matte varnish before applying pigments, allowing them to adhere without losing their gritty texture. This method is particularly effective for larger-scale models where subtlety can be lost.

Dry brushing is the artist’s scalpel for rust effects, precise and transformative. Use a stiff brush with minimal paint—a bright orange or rusty brown—and lightly skim it across raised details. This technique highlights surface imperfections, giving the illusion of flaking paint and exposed metal. Pair dry brushing with a sponge to dab on irregular patches of rust, breaking up uniformity. Remember, rust rarely forms in perfect patterns; randomness is your ally here.

Combining these techniques yields the most convincing results. Begin with a rust wash to establish the base, then layer pigments for texture, and finish with dry brushing to define edges. Caution: resist the urge to overdo it. Rust should complement the model, not dominate it. Less is often more, especially on smaller scales where every detail counts. Scratches & Dents: Hand-paint fine scratches and highlight dents with shading techniques

Fine scratches and dents are the subtle yet powerful details that bring a tank model to life, transforming it from a pristine machine into a battle-hardened survivor. These imperfections tell a story of combat, wear, and resilience, making them essential for any realistic weathering project. To achieve this effect, precision and patience are key, as the goal is to mimic the natural wear that occurs from debris, enemy fire, and the harsh environment of the battlefield.

Begin by selecting the right tools for the job. A fine-tipped brush, such as a size 00 or 000, is ideal for creating thin, realistic scratches. Acrylic paints in metallic shades (silver, aluminum, or gunmetal) work best for this purpose, as they provide a natural metal appearance when applied thinly. Start by lightly dragging the brush across the surface of the tank in random, irregular patterns. Avoid uniformity—scratches in real life are chaotic and unpredictable. Focus on areas prone to wear, such as edges, corners, and around hatches or turrets, where friction and impact are most likely.

Highlighting dents requires a different approach, one that leverages shading techniques to create depth and realism. Use a darker shade of the base color or a wash to define the recessed area of the dent. Apply this with a small brush, ensuring the paint pools in the dent but remains minimal on the surrounding surface. Once dry, add a subtle highlight along the raised edges of the dent using a lighter shade or a metallic color. This contrast between light and shadow gives the dent a three-dimensional appearance, making it pop without looking artificial.

A practical tip for both scratches and dents is to work in layers. Start with faint, light applications and gradually build up the effect. This allows for better control and avoids overdoing it, which can make the damage look cartoonish. Additionally, consider the scale of the model—smaller scales (e.g., 1/72) require finer, more delicate work compared to larger scales (e.g., 1/35), where details can be more pronounced.

Weathering Layers: Combine filters, washes, and pigments for a worn, battle-scarred finish

The interplay of filters, washes, and pigments is the cornerstone of achieving a convincingly weathered tank model. Each medium serves a distinct purpose: filters subtly modulate color and enhance recesses, washes accentuate shadows and grime, and pigments simulate dust, rust, and debris. When layered thoughtfully, these techniques create depth and realism, transforming a pristine model into a battle-hardened machine.

Begin with a filter, applied thinly over the base coat using a soft, flat brush. Opt for a color slightly darker or warmer than the base to simulate grime accumulation. For example, a dark brown filter over olive drab enhances realism without overwhelming the underlying paint. Allow the filter to dry completely before proceeding—rushing this step risks muddying subsequent layers.

Next, introduce washes to define panel lines, crevices, and areas prone to wear. Mix a dark wash (e.g., black or dark brown) with a matte medium to control flow and transparency. Apply sparingly, letting gravity pull the wash into recesses. Immediately remove excess with a clean brush dampened with water or thinner to avoid staining. Focus on high-wear zones like tracks, hatches, and tool mounts for maximum impact.

Pigments are the final layer, adding texture and color variation. Choose earth tones (browns, ochres, rust reds) and apply them dry with a wide brush or sponge. For targeted effects, dampen the surface with a fixative or matte varnish before sprinkling pigments. Blend and fade pigments with a clean brush to mimic natural weathering patterns. Seal the final result with a matte varnish to protect the delicate pigment layer without altering its matte finish.

Mastering this layering technique requires patience and experimentation. Start with subtle applications, building intensity gradually. Overdoing any layer risks losing detail or creating an unnatural appearance. Practice on scrap pieces to refine your technique and understand how each medium interacts with your chosen paints and surfaces.
